#ifndef SHADERS_CACHE_H
#define SHADERS_CACHE_H


struct vg_context;
struct pipe_context;
struct tgsi_token;
struct shaders_cache;

enum VegaShaderType {
   VEGA_SOLID_FILL_SHADER              = 1 <<  0,
   VEGA_LINEAR_GRADIENT_SHADER         = 1 <<  1,
   VEGA_RADIAL_GRADIENT_SHADER         = 1 <<  2,
   VEGA_PATTERN_SHADER                 = 1 <<  3,
   VEGA_IMAGE_NORMAL_SHADER            = 1 <<  4,
   VEGA_IMAGE_MULTIPLY_SHADER          = 1 <<  5,
   VEGA_IMAGE_STENCIL_SHADER           = 1 <<  6,

   VEGA_MASK_SHADER                    = 1 <<  7,

   VEGA_BLEND_MULTIPLY_SHADER          = 1 <<  8,
   VEGA_BLEND_SCREEN_SHADER            = 1 <<  9,
   VEGA_BLEND_DARKEN_SHADER            = 1 << 10,
   VEGA_BLEND_LIGHTEN_SHADER           = 1 << 11,
   VEGA_BLEND_OVERLAY_KHR_SHADER       = 1 << 12,
   VEGA_BLEND_HARDLIGHT_KHR_SHADER     = 1 << 13,
   VEGA_BLEND_SOFTLIGHT_SVG_KHR_SHADER = 1 << 14,
   VEGA_BLEND_SOFTLIGHT_KHR_SHADER     = 1 << 15,
   VEGA_BLEND_COLORDODGE_KHR_SHADER    = 1 << 16,
   VEGA_BLEND_COLORBURN_KHR_SHADER     = 1 << 17,

   VEGA_PREMULTIPLY_SHADER             = 1 << 18,
   VEGA_UNPREMULTIPLY_SHADER           = 1 << 19,

   VEGA_BW_SHADER                      = 1 << 20
};

struct vg_shader {
   void *driver;
   struct tgsi_token *tokens;
   int type;/* PIPE_SHADER_VERTEX, PIPE_SHADER_FRAGMENT */
};

struct shaders_cache *shaders_cache_create(struct vg_context *pipe);
void shaders_cache_destroy(struct shaders_cache *sc);
void *shaders_cache_fill(struct shaders_cache *sc,
                         int shader_key);

struct vg_shader *shader_create_from_text(struct pipe_context *pipe,
                                          const char *txt, int num_tokens,
                                          int type);

void vg_shader_destroy(struct vg_context *ctx, struct vg_shader *shader);



#endif
